Specialized Wall Solutions: Engineered for Performance
Gato Flooring’s expertise extends beyond floors to include advanced wall solutions tailored to highly specialized environments. The company specializes in hygienic PVC wall cladding, a critical component for spaces requiring sterile or seamless conditions, such as laboratories, healthcare facilities, and commercial kitchens.
“Our team is certified to install these walls with major manufacturers such as Altro and Gerflor,” Gato said. “These walls aren’t like standard drywall or fiberglass-reinforced panels. They’re purpose-built materials, engineered to meet stringent hygiene and durability standards.” Unlike traditional finishes, hygienic cladding resists impact, inhibits bacterial growth, and maintains integrity in high-moisture or high-traffic areas.
For clients undertaking combined flooring and wall projects, integrating these systems streamlines construction and enhances functionality. The compatibility of flooring and wall materials allows for a unified installation process, reducing seams and potential weak points. It also eliminates the problems associated with trying to retrofit these systems after the fact.

Floor Preparation: The Foundation of Success
A successful flooring installation hinges on meticulous subfloor preparation, an area where Gato Flooring possesses unparalleled proficiency. The business invests in state-of-the-art materials, tools, and equipment to assess, prepare or repair subfloors, addressing issues such as cracks, unevenness, or moisture infiltration before installation begins. The preparation process may involve cleaning, leveling, grinding, sealing, or replacing plywood to meet manufacturer specifications. Moisture, in particular, poses a persistent threat; undetected during installation, it can lead to significant damage later. Gato Flooring mitigates this risk through rigorous inspection, testing, and remediation to ensure a stable, durable base.
